Cross slot hex bolts are specialized fasteners designed with a hexagonal head and a cross slot (Phillips-style) recess. This unique design allows for versatile installation options, enabling the use of both hex wrenches and Phillips screwdrivers. Typically made from high-strength materials such as carbon steel or stainless steel, these bolts ensure durability and resistance to shear forces, making them suitable for demanding applications. Additionally, these bolts may come with protective coatings, such as zinc plating or black oxide, to improve corrosion resistance and longevity in various environments. Their combination of strength, ease of installation, and adaptability makes cross slot hex bolts a valuable choice for a wide range of applications, providing both efficiency and performance in fastening solutions.

application scenario
Construction: Used in building structures for securing beams, columns, and other components.
Automotive Industry: Employed in assembling various parts of vehicles, such as engines and frames.
Machinery: Commonly used in machinery and equipment assembly, including conveyors and industrial machines.
Furniture Assembly: Utilized in the assembly of furniture items, providing strong and reliable joints.
Electrical Equipment: Used in securing electrical enclosures and components in devices and appliances.
Aerospace: Applied in aircraft manufacturing for fastening parts where high strength and reliability are crucial.
Marine Applications: Used in boats and ships for securing components in harsh environments.
